#1bbf94 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bbf94 is composed of 10.6% red, 74.9% green and 58%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 22.5% yellow and 25.1% black. It has a hue angle of 164.3 degrees, a saturation of 75.2% and a lightness of 42.7%. #1bbf94 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ffff with #007f29. Closest websafe color is: #33cc99.

Shades and Tints of #1bbf94

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000202 is the darkest color, while #f0fdf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bbf94

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#667470 is the less saturated color, while #02d8a0 is the most saturated one.
